What Does herbal incense liquid Mean?
United states of america Herbal Incense is a leading on the web retailer specializing in higher-excellent herbal incense. They provide a wide range of merchandise, like liquid herbal incense, herbal incense United states of america, and herbal incense available for sale.With a novel mixture of herbs and spices, this incense delivers a robust a